BODY SHELL
id091000025000
Outline
• A straight structure has been adopted which is both highly rigid and light.
• A multi-load path structure has been adopted which assures a high level of impact safety.
• A ring structure has been adopted which improves the overall rigidity.

Construction
Straight structure
-
• The straight-shape frames create a continuous configuration from the front to the rear.
• For sections of the frame that still require some curvature, continuous bonding with the horizontal frame was implemented and a closed sectional structure was made to the maximum extent possible.
Multi-load path structure
-
• Collision impact is distributed in multiple directions and absorbed efficiently.
Ring structure
-
• Four ring structures have been created by the upper body, which include the roof rails and B-pillars, and the entire reinforcement area of the underbody.
• Cabin deformation is suppressed by creating a ring structure.
